Unveiling ABA Therapy: What's the Buzz?

So, what exactly is ABA therapy, you ask? Well, it's a scientifically backed approach to understanding and modifying behavior. Think of it as a personalized roadmap, guiding individuals towards positive changes in their daily lives. It's especially effective for children with autism spectrum disorder (ASD) and other developmental challenges. The goal? To boost their communication skills, social abilities, and overall quality of life. ABA therapy isn't just about teaching; it's about building a strong foundation for a brighter future.

ABA therapy typically involves a lot of one-on-one interaction. Therapists, often called Registered Behavior Technicians (RBTs), work directly with the child, using evidence-based techniques to teach new skills and reduce challenging behaviors. The sessions are usually highly structured, breaking down complex tasks into smaller, manageable steps. This allows the child to learn at their own pace and build confidence along the way. Data collection is a huge part of the process, too! Therapists carefully track the child's progress, using the data to adjust the treatment plan as needed. It's all about making sure the therapy is as effective as possible.

One of the coolest things about ABA is its adaptability. The therapy can be tailored to meet the unique needs of each child. Whether the focus is on improving communication, social interaction, or daily living skills, the treatment plan is always personalized. This ensures that the child receives the most relevant and effective support. ABA isn’t a one-size-fits-all approach. It's a journey of discovery and growth, both for the child and the family. In the best centers, there's a strong emphasis on family involvement, with parents and caregivers being actively involved in the therapy process.

Key Features: What to Look for in an ABA Center

Okay, friends, let's talk about the essentials. When you're scouting for an ABA center, there are a few key features you definitely want to keep an eye out for. First off, credentialed staff. Make sure the therapists are certified and have experience working with children with ASD and other developmental needs. Look for Board Certified Behavior Analysts (BCBAs) or those working under their supervision. These are the experts who design and oversee the treatment plans. Also, check out the Registered Behavior Technicians (RBTs); these are the folks who work directly with the kids day in and day out. Training and ongoing supervision are crucial.

Next up, individualized treatment plans. Each child is unique, so the therapy should be tailored to their specific needs and goals. The center should conduct a thorough assessment to understand the child's strengths, challenges, and areas for improvement. The treatment plan should be regularly updated and adjusted based on the child's progress. That means regular data collection and analysis to track effectiveness. The plan should also involve parent training and support. Families are an integral part of the therapy process, so the center should offer resources and guidance to help parents support their child at home. This could include workshops, individual coaching sessions, or online resources.

Don't forget the environment. The center should be clean, safe, and stimulating. Look for spaces that are designed to promote learning and play. Consider the size of the center and the staff-to-child ratio. A lower ratio often means more individualized attention. Finally, check out the communication process. The center should keep you informed about your child's progress and any changes in the treatment plan. Regular meetings, progress reports, and open communication channels are essential. You should feel comfortable asking questions and expressing your concerns.

Navigating the Selection Process: Tips for Parents

Alright, parents, here's the lowdown on how to navigate the ABA center selection process. It can feel a bit overwhelming, but we've got you covered. Start by researching different centers in your area. Look for centers with a good reputation and positive reviews. Check with your insurance provider to find out which centers are in-network. This can help you save on costs. Once you have a list of potential centers, it's time to schedule visits. Call the centers and arrange to tour the facilities and meet with the staff. This will give you a chance to see the environment and ask questions.

During your visit, be sure to ask a lot of questions. Inquire about the center's philosophy, the qualifications of the staff, and the types of services offered. Ask about the assessment process, the treatment planning process, and how progress is tracked. Don't be shy about asking about the center's experience working with children who have similar needs to your child's. Next, talk to other parents. Ask for referrals and recommendations. Find out what they like and dislike about different centers. Their experiences can provide valuable insights. Also, consider the location and convenience. Choose a center that is easy to get to and fits into your family's schedule. This will make it easier to participate in the therapy process.

Finally, trust your gut. Choose a center where you feel comfortable and confident that your child will receive the best possible care.
